Output 3b831e66a3073f1623f89e06dcd7935adcc09a3f390236a40785c6aff6cfee91:0

value
22839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a84ddab089e854756c68d5136690b9cbea19503 OP_EQUALVERIFY OP_CHECKSIG
address
14spYjy9PKbhgAZVHHLYEiGc44KKHEA6wV
transaction
3b831e66a3073f1623f89e06dcd7935adcc09a3f390236a40785c6aff6cfee91
confirmations
508270
spent
true